Design Considerations and Best Practices
While this illustration is versatile, it’s important to consider how it will function within your specific brand context. Here are some tips I follow when integrating such graphic design assets into a project:
- Test it on real packaging mockups: See how it scales and stands out when applied to actual product sizes and shapes.
- Check black and white usage: Ensure it still conveys the intended message if printed in grayscale or viewed on monochrome screens.
- Preview it on small labels: If you're planning to use it on price tags or small stickers, confirm that the details remain legible at reduced sizes.
- Test it with brand colors: Try overlaying it with your existing color palette to see if it complements or clashes with your brand identity.
- Compare it with competitor packaging: Make sure it offers a distinct advantage in terms of shelf appeal and differentiation.
- Review print quality: Confirm that the PNG file retains clarity and sharpness when printed, especially for high-end packaging.
- Inspect SVG or vector editability: If you need to customize the illustration further, check whether a vector version is available for editing in Adobe Illustrator or similar tools.
- Test it beside different font styles: Try pairing it with ser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display fonts to ensure readability and harmony in layout.
- Confirm commercial licensing: Before using any design asset in client work, branding projects, or physical product sales, always verify that a commercial license is included.

Where to Use It Carefully
Despite its strengths, there are situations where this clipart might not be the best choice:
- Formal corporate branding: The cowboy aesthetic may not align with more professional or minimalist brand identities.
- Very small labels: Details in the illustration may become too intricate or lose definition when scaled down.
- Crowded product packaging: Avoid using it alongside too many other design elements, which could dilute the message or reduce clarity.
- Ingredient-heavy layouts: For food businesses or skincare brands, keep it away from sections with detailed nutritional or formulation information.
- Legal information areas: Do not place it near disclaimers, copyright notices, or fine print to avoid distracting from essential text.
- Low-contrast backgrounds: Ensure it has enough contrast to remain visible and readable against the chosen background.
- Luxury minimalist brands: The decorative style may not suit brands that prioritize clean, understated aesthetics.
- Designs where decoration competes with text: Balance is key—use it to support rather than overshadow primary messaging.
